The Eppendorf Thermoblock for PCR 5075766000 is a specialized heating block designed for precise temperature control during PCR (Polymerase Chain Reaction) processes. It accommodates standard 96-well PCR plates, including lids, ensuring uniform heating essential for accurate amplification results. This thermoblock is compatible with Eppendorf's ThermoMixer® C and ThermoStat C devices, facilitating seamless integration into laboratory workflows.

Key Features:

  • Compatible with 96-well PCR plates, including lids
  • Maximum temperature of 100°C
  • Mixing speed up to 2,000 rpm

Eppendorf

The product portfolio of the business units Liquid Handling, Consumables, Separation & Instrumentation and Bioprocess includes, for example, pipettes, pipette tips, centrifuges, mixers, ultra-freezers and bioreactors for cell and gene research. In addition, Eppendorf offers a wide range of high-quality consumables. The products are most broadly used in academic and commercial research laboratories, e.g., in companies from the pharmaceutical and biotechnological as well as the chemical and food industries. They are also used in laboratories that perform clinical or environmental analysis, in forensic laboratories and in industrial laboratories where process analysis, production and quality assurance are performed.
